From lee mckenzie's Inside F1 book:

In those days, Max might have been an F1 driver, but he was still a very young man, as demonstrated by the lack of driving licence. His entire life was dedicated to racing. I am not saying that's not the case now, but he certainly has more capacity and appetite for a life away from the track. When he first started in F1 he raced at the weekend, came home and raced on a simulator, used the gym to get stronger and went karting with his friends. Eat, sleep, repeat. Off to the next Grand Prix!

He has always been a huge fan of sim racing and still competes in it. At that time, he was doing around four hours a day, but the funny thing was that his own Toro Rosso car wasn't on the game he played, so he had to use a Mercedes!

I remember being at an airport somewhere in the world and we were all going through the security checks. Max was in front in the queue. Sebastian Vettel and a couple of others were there. Max had a few bags and asked if anyone would carry a small, hard-shelled Peli case. I asked what it was. "It's my travel simulator, of course!" he replied incredulously, as if I should know.

We all laughed and someone, probably Seb, asked why on earth would you bring a travel sim to an F1 race when you are an F1 driver?

Max carried the case himself.
